Hickory, NC - Zimmer Group, a leading manufacturer in the automation industry that specializes in grippers, end-of-arm tooling, industrial shock absorbers, and linear clamping and braking elements, is exhibiting at Automate in Chicago, IL at booth 2013. Show dates are May 6 to May 9 at McCormick Place. ZiMo offers a simple and cost-effective introduction to automation processes. The mobile robot workstation consists of a cobot, end effector and mobile frame. It enables free and mobile positioning at various locations without the need for complex integration into existing systems. An intuitive setup allows for operation without programming knowledge and its flexible configuration with quick adaptation enables profitable automation solutions, even for small-batch sizes.
Highlighted with ABB's GoFa CRB 15000 collaborative robot, a featured product on display is MATCH, the multi-functional end-of-arm platform from Zimmer Group and Schmalz. Equipped with an extensive range of functions and universal communication interfaces, MATCH is compatible with all common lightweight robots on the market - an ideal system for cobots and conventional 6-axis robots. The MATCH robot module can be mounted to the most common robot types and acts as the connection for the entire range of MATCH-compatible end effectors.
Zimmer Group will showcase their new magnetic grippers for battery cells, IO-Link technology components and several products from their portfolio in damping, linear and handling technologies including their multiple award-winning premium pneumatic grippers of the 5000 series.
Zimmer Group is a family-owned and operated company based in Rheinau - Freistett, Germany, with 17 branch offices and more than 1,300 employees worldwide. Their North American headquarters are located in Hickory, North Carolina.
The company is among the leading manufacturers in the automation industry with standardized solutions for mechanical and plant engineering that have become globally recognized as high-quality, durable products. Under the slogan "THE KNOW-HOW FACTORY", Zimmer Group specializes in six technologies: Handling, Damping, Linear, Process, Machine Tooling and System Technology.
Their specialty is in manufacturing grippers and end-of-arm tooling components for robotics and the automation industry. They also manufacture clamping and braking elements, industrial shock absorbers, machine tooling components along with soft-close technology for the furniture industry.

This compact 3D camera series combines a very short working distance, a large field of view and a high depth of field - perfect for bin picking applications. With its ability to capture multiple objects over a large area, it can help robots empty containers more efficiently. Now available from IDS Imaging Development Systems. In the color version of the Ensenso B, the stereo system is equipped with two RGB image sensors. This saves additional sensors and reduces installation space and hardware costs. Now, you can also choose your model to be equipped with two 5 MP mono sensors, achieving impressively high spatial precision. With enhanced sharpness and accuracy, you can tackle applications where absolute precision is essential. The great strength of the Ensenso B lies in the very precise detection of objects at close range. It offers a wide field of view and an impressively high depth of field. This means that the area in which an object is in focus is unusually large. At a distance of 30 centimetres between the camera and the object, the Z-accuracy is approx. 0.1 millimetres. The maximum working distance is 2 meters. This 3D camera series complies with protection class IP65/67 and is ideal for use in industrial environments.
